City of Huntsville unveils plans for Goldsmith-Schiffman Field

The City of Huntsville unveiled preliminary plans Tuesday to refurbish Goldsmith-Schiffman Field, giving new life to the former high school football facility that opened in 1934.   New Amenities and Safety Improvements   The stadium at 320 Beirne Ave., near Five Points, will feature two new flag football fields measuring 30 by 70 yards, a […]

Huntsville closing in on 250K residents and growing faster than almost any U.S. city

From thousands of new homes to major infrastructure projects, Huntsville is adding about 18 new residents a day. Here’s what’s driving the boom.   Population Surge and National Standing   Huntsville’s Planning Department estimates that as of July 1, the city’s population reached 249,102 — a 15.9% increase since the 2020 Census. That’s more than […]

New Alabama law turns up the volume on music industry incentives

A landmark update to Alabama’s Entertainment Industry Incentive Act is set to give the state’s music sector a major boost, following the ceremonial signing of Senate Bill 177 on Thursday, July 31, in Montgomery.   Music Production Now Eligible   The new legislation officially adds music album production as a qualified activity under the state’s […]
